PLUM JAM



Plum Jam image

Plum jam is rich and flavorful, and the perfect way to preserve plums for year-round enjoyment.

Provided by Ashley Adamant

Categories     Canning

Time 45m

Number Of Ingredients 2

9 cups chopped plums (3 lbs prepared, from 3 1/2 lbs with pits)
3 cups sugar (1 1/2 lbs)

Steps:

  • Place the plums and sugar in a heavy-bottomed jam pot, ensuring that they fill it no more than halfway (the jam will foam up during cooking).
  • Turn the heat to high and bring the mixture to a boil, stirring frequently to avoid scorching (8-10 minutes).
  • Once the plum/sugar mixture is boiling hard, turn the heat down a bit to medium or medium-high to prevent scorching or overflows. Continue to stir frequently, and cook until the jam reaches gel stage. (That's 220 degrees when tested with an instant-read thermometer). It should take roughly 20 minutes at a boil, or 30 minutes total cook time, but can vary based on the fruit used.
  • Once it reaches gel stage, ladle the mixture into prepared jars. Store in the refrigerator for immediate use, or freezer for up to 6 months. Or water bath can for long term storage.

HOW TO MAKE WILD PLUM JELLY WITHOUT PECTIN



How to Make Wild Plum Jelly Without Pectin image

Create a delicious, sweet-yet-tart jelly using your foraged wild plums. If you tried this recipe out and loved it, please come back and give it 5 stars.

Provided by Sadie

Categories     Jams and Jellies

Number Of Ingredients 2

Wild plums
Sugar

Steps:

  • Add all of your plums to a large pot (pits and all!), with just a little water to cover the bottom of the pot.
  • Cook on low heat, stirring throughout, until plums form a juice and begin to crack open.
  • Use a potato masher to smash the plums.
  • Strain the plums using a very small holed strainer or a cheese cloth into a pot. Allow the juice to continue to drip from the plum pulp for at least 30 minutes.
  • Measure the amount of juice you have.
  • For every 1 cup of juice, you can add 3/4 cup-1 1/2 cups of sugar, depending on sweetness of plums and/or preference. We wanted a tart jelly, so we used 3/4 cup of sugar per 1 cup of juice.
  • Bring the sugar and juice mixture to a boil, stirring constantly. You'll want to heat the juice until it reaches the gelling point of 220 degrees. You can also check its readiness by performing the spoon test- place the jelly on a metal spoon and put it in the freezer for 1 minute. If it is "set" when it comes out, it should be good to go. I like to use both methods to test the jelly; you don't want to go through all of the work of it to not have good jelly! If for some reason though it doesn't set, you can always use it as a syrup for ice cream!
  • Pour hot plum juice into sterilized jelly jars. Process in a waterbath canner for 10 minutes.

NO PECTIN APPLE PLUM JELLY



No Pectin Apple Plum Jelly image

Apple plum jelly made with no added pectin.

Provided by Renee Pottle

Categories     Preserves

Time 1h40m

Yield 3 half-pints

Number Of Ingredients 4

2½ lbs tart apples
½ to 1 lb black or red plums
3 cups water
2¼cups sugar

Steps:

  • Prepare juice: Wash apples. Do not peel or core. Cut apples into wedges.
  • Repeat with the plums.
  • Add apples and plums to a large pot. Add water.
  • Cover and bring to a boil. Reduce heat and simmer until fruit is soft. Let cool slightly.
  • Strain juice through a damp jelly bag or layers of cheesecloth.
  • Make the Jelly: Measure the juice. You should have about 3 cups of juice.
  • Pour juice into a large pot. Add sugar.
  • Note: The amount of juice may vary. Use ¾ as much sugar as you have of juice.
  • Stir to dissolve sugar.
  • Bring to a boil over high heat, stirring constantly.
  • Cook and stir until jelly has set; usually at 8 degrees above boiling water temperature or about 220 degrees.
  • Or, use the sheet test method to determine if the jelly has set.
  • Remove from heat, skim foam if necessary.
  • Ladle into sterilized jars leaving ¼ inch headspace.
  • Process in a water bath canner for 5 minutes.

PLUM JELLY WITHOUT ADDED PECTIN RECIPE



Plum Jelly Without Added Pectin Recipe image

Provided by á-174942

Number Of Ingredients 3

4 cups plum juice
(takes abt 3 1/2 lbs plums, 1 1/2 cups water)
3 cups sugar

Steps:

  • To prepare juice. Select about one-fourth underripe and three-fourths ripe plums. Sort, wash, and cut into pieces; do not peel or pit. Crush fruit, add water, cover and bring to boil on high heat. Reduce heat; simmer 15 to 20 minutes, or until fruit is soft. Extract juice. To make jelly. Measure juice into a kettle. Add sugar and stir well. Boil over high heat to 8 degrees above the boiling point of water, or until mixture sheets from spoon. Remove from heat; skim off foam quickly. Pour jelly immediately into hot containers, seal and process. This recipe yields 5 six-ounce glasses.

PLUM JAM - STACY LYN HARRIS
The plum fruit’s high amount of pectin brings joy to any canner. In fact, plum jams and preserves require no added pectin. With less pectin required, less sugar is needed which results in a fruity product that is not overpowered by sweetness . Plums have the highest pectin content when just ripe, but not overly ripe and very soft.

SUGAR-FREE PLUM JAM NO PECTIN RECIPE | FOODACIOUSLY
A well-canned jam, jelly or marmalade made with pectin and added sugars, can last up to 2 years when stored properly. Because our plum jam recipe is made without pectin and without added sugars, the shelf life is shorter than that. You can give this jam a good 4 months shelf life by properly canning it and storing it in a cool and dry place.
